Mind Spring, identified as card number 116 in the 2020 Commander set (C20), is a pivotal Blue sorcery within the Magic: The Gathering trading card game. Released as part of the Commander product line, this card offers a straightforward yet potent effect: drawing a number of cards equal to a chosen value X. Its mana cost of {X}{U}{U} makes it a versatile tool for Blue mages looking to accelerate their hand size or recover from resource depletion. For collectors, the C20 release holds significant appeal due to the enduring popularity of the Commander format. This card is often sought after by set builders aiming to complete the Commander collection and by players interested in the strategic depth it brings to Blue-based decks. The design and mechanics reflect the era's focus on high-impact spells that define the game's competitive and casual landscapes. Whether for completing a set or enhancing a library, Mind Spring remains a recognizable and functional piece of the Magic: The Gathering universe.
